VMRC approves Caroline County intake structure on Rappahannock River, with permit conditions

The Virginia Marine Resources Commission authorized construction of a Caroline County raw-water intake structure that will encroach into the Rappahannock River, approving staff-recommended mitigations (1 mm screens, velocity limits and seasonal work windows) while noting DEQ retains authority over withdrawal volumes and discharge.

The Virginia Marine Resources Commission voted June 23 to authorize construction of a raw-water intake structure for Caroline County along the Rappahannock River, approving staff recommendations that include protective screens, low intake velocities and time‑of‑year restrictions for in‑stream work.

The motion, moved by Commissioner Bransom and seconded by Commissioner Preston, approved the permit application VMRC 2020-0514 for the intake structure and associated upland and tunnel components, with permit conditions requiring 1‑millimeter mesh screens, a maximum through‑slot velocity (set in the permit), coffer‑dam construction for in‑stream work and pre‑construction freshwater mussel surveys and relocation where required. The roll call was recorded as unanimous among commissioners voting on the motion.

Staff framed the commission’s role as limited to the physical encroachment of the structure on state‑owned submerged bottom — not the volume of water withdrawn or the destination of any discharge, which are regulated by the Virginia Department of Environmental Quality (DEQ). “Our jurisdiction over this project results from the physical encroachment of the intake structure over state‑owned submerged lands,” staff told the commission; the DEQ permit governs withdrawal amounts and discharge conditions.

Caroline County Director Joseph Shevel, representing the county at the hearing, said the project is intended to meet long‑term municipal water needs and reduce reliance on overdrawn groundwater. “This project is intended to provide a reliable and sustainable water source that will serve our citizens for generations to come while protecting the natural resources of the Rappahannock River,” Shevel told the commission. County witnesses and consultants presented engineering details: a 30‑inch raw water pipeline enclosed in a bored 60‑inch microtunnel, three wedge‑wire intake screens, and a buried 30‑foot shaft feeding an upland pump station.

Consultant Roger Arnold said the intake’s design exceeds common fisheries protections: the applicants committed to 1‑millimeter wedge‑wire screens and very low through‑slot velocities. VIMS staff modeling presented by county experts showed particle‑tracking results indicating less than 1% removal of eggs and planktonic larvae in modeled scenarios and concluded the proposed design would have comparatively low entrainment impacts.

Opponents urged the commission to deny or defer action, citing cumulative impacts of multiple intakes on the tidal river, pending statewide VIMS work on cumulative surface‑water intakes, tribal treaty concerns, and possible interbasin transfer and salinity effects. Brent Huninger of Friends of the Rappahannock asked the commission to “please defer this permit for two years until we have those studies done,” citing a VIMS study funded by the General Assembly and legal actions involving affected tribes.

Alana Hutka, speaking for the Rapahhanock Tribe, said the tribe’s treaty rights to fish and gather require careful review of potential harms to treaty‑protected species and requested denial of the permit. Tammy Heath, environmental director for the Matapani tribal reservation, said the project raised concerns about salinity changes, contaminant transport and long‑term ecosystem harm.

VIMS staff told commissioners that a statewide cumulative‑intake modeling effort is underway; VIMS said the study will take time to compile intake locations and high‑resolution bathymetry for detailed modeling, and preliminary results may be available in late 2027 with further outputs afterward. Several commissioners said they expected to weigh those future results in subsequent, broader planning — but that VMRC’s current statutory jurisdiction focuses on the structure itself.

In deliberations, commissioners cited the county’s need to plan for future municipal water supply and emphasized that the motion before the board was to permit the structure, not to set withdrawal or discharge rules. The commission’s approval included the staff’s special conditions intended to reduce entrainment and protect spawning runs and freshwater mussels.

What happens next: DEQ continues to oversee and enforce limits on water withdrawal and discharge; the county will proceed with the structure subject to VMRC’s permit conditions. The VIMS cumulative‑intake study and any future DEQ or judicial developments may influence future regional permitting and management decisions.
